Georgia HB 1064 (2017_18) — Fulton County; ad valorem tax; provide new homestead exemption
A BILL to be entitled an Act to provide for a new homestead exemption from Fulton County ad valorem taxes for county purposes in the amount of $60,000.00 of the assessed value of the homestead for residents of that county who are older than 65 years of age; to provide for definitions; to specify the terms and conditions of the exemption and the procedures relating thereto; to provide for applicability; to provide for a referendum, effective dates, and automatic repeal;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
